One of the most significant concerns about animal representation in popular media is the way in which it can influence public perceptions of certain species. For example, films like "The Revenant" and "The Jungle Book" often feature violent and aggressive depictions of wild animals, which can perpetuate negative stereotypes and reinforce fears about certain species. Similarly, social media platforms like Instagram and YouTube often feature videos and images of animals being used for human entertainment, such as in animal selfies or viral challenge videos. The fascination with animals has been an integral part of human culture for centuries. From ancient cave paintings to modern-day blockbusters, animals have played a significant role in entertainment, captivating audiences worldwide. The rise of animal entertainment content in popular media has been a gradual process, shaped by advances in technology, shifting societal values, and the growing demand for engaging storytelling.
